The role of a Host at Wegmans specialty restaurants offers an exciting opportunity to join a dynamic and lively team dedicated to providing incredible service and memorable dining experiences. Hosts play a vital role in ensuring guests’ visits begin with warmth and professionalism, greeting guests and escorting them to their tables with genuine hospitality. They are responsible for managing reservation schedules, efficiently planning table assignments, and maintaining a positive atmosphere during wait times, all contributing to the overall satisfaction of each customer. This position is ideal for individuals who thrive in fast-paced environments and genuinely enjoy interacting with people, as it involves multitasking and collaborating with other team members to maintain smooth restaurant operations.

Job Duties

  • Greet guests warmly and escort them to their tables
  • Ensure reservations are scheduled accurately
  • Plan and manage table assignments effectively
  • Minimize guest waiting times and enhance their experience
  • Collaborate with restaurant staff to maintain a seamless dining environment
  • Provide information about menu and restaurant services as needed
  • Address guest inquiries and concerns promptly and professionally
